Custom shape polished quartz substrates are ultra-precision fused silica (quartz glass) components, meticulously machined and polished to meet exact dimensional, optical, and thermal requirements. These substrates are engineered for applications demanding micron-level accuracy, superior surface finish, and exceptional material purity.

Key Features & Benefits

✔ Ultra-Smooth Surface Finish – Optical polishing (Ra <1nm) for minimal light scattering and high laser damage thresholds.
✔ High Geometric Precision – CNC-machined to ±0.005mm tolerances with custom edge profiles, bevels, and contours.
✔ Exceptional Thermal & Chemical Stability – Withstands 1200°C and resists acids, solvents, and plasma erosion.
✔ Broad Optical Transmission – >90% transmission from deep UV (185nm) to near-IR (2.5µm).
✔ Customizable Shapes & Features –
    Non-standard geometries (discs, rectangles, polygons, freeform)
    Precision holes, slots, grooves, and chamfers
    Laser etching, alignment marks, or anti-reflective coatings

Customization Options
    Material: Optical-grade, UV-grade, or JGS1/JGS2 fused silica.
    Thickness: From 0.1mm to 50mm (ultra-thin or heavy-duty).
    Coatings: AR, ITO, hydrophobic, or custom metallic layers.
    Post-Processing: Double-side polishing, edge grinding, or laser drilling.
